Understanding Spatial Audio is crucial as it represents a significant evolution in the realm of sound design. Unlike traditional stereo audio that provides a two-dimensional sound experience, spatial audio creates an immersive three-dimensional audio environment. This technology allows sound to be perceived as coming from all around, rather than just from the left and right speakers. By utilizing formats like Dolby Atmos or Apple’s Spatial Audio, developers can enhance user experiences in various applications, from video games to virtual reality. With increasing integration in platforms like streaming services and gaming consoles, spatial audio is setting a new standard for audio consumption.
As we look towards the future of sound design, the potential applications of spatial audio are vast and exciting. For instance, in film and gaming, sound designers can position audio elements in a virtual space, creating a more engaging storytelling experience. Moreover, industries such as healthcare and education are beginning to explore spatial audio for virtual training simulations and immersive learning environments. As consumer technology continues to advance, understanding and leveraging spatial audio will be essential for sound professionals aiming to stay ahead in this rapidly evolving landscape.

Spatial audio is revolutionizing the way we experience sound, immersing listeners in a three-dimensional auditory landscape that enhances every note, beat, and lyric. By mimicking the natural way we hear sounds in the environment, spatial audio allows users to perceive audio from different directions, creating a sense of depth and space that traditional stereo formats simply cannot provide. This technology leverages advanced algorithms and multi-channel audio to position sounds accurately, making it feel like they are positioned around you in a virtual space. Whether it's in music, movies, or gaming, the profound impact of spatial audio is evident.
One of the most significant advantages of spatial audio is its ability to heighten emotional engagement. Listeners can identify the placement of instruments or sound effects as if they were in the same room with the musicians or characters, which can be particularly transformative in storytelling mediums. For example, a movie's thrilling sound effects become more visceral when they seem to come from every direction or when a singer's voice is enveloping you. As this technology continues to evolve and integrate with more devices, it promises to redefine our listening experiences, making them richer and more immersive than ever before.
